    After you ignore every renewal notice and allow your domain to expire you no longer own it. Are clear about that? It’s the domain name registrar that owns your domain when you allow it to expire, and that registar can set a redemption fee of their own choosing. WordPress.COM staff cannot waive the redemption fee because they do not set the fee. http://en.support.wordpress.com/domains/domain-expiration/

  • Hi Florent,

    We’re unable to remove the late fee. There’s a two-week grace period following a domain name’s expiration where no additional fee is added. The $80 is applied by our domain provider and we pass it on without additional markup.

    As timethief noted, the support page provides a good overview of the overall expiration timeline.
